Simon Willison’s Weblog
Quoting Steve Yegge
- Beads có thiết kế “Desire Paths” đã phát triển trong 4 tháng.
- Beads có giao diện command-line phức tạp với hơn 100 subcommands và nhiều sub-subcommands.
- Giao diện Beads CLI chủ yếu phục vụ cho agents, không phải cho con người.
- Tác giả cải thiện khả năng của agents bằng cách hiện thực hóa các ý tưởng mà agents thử nghiệm với Beads.
Moltbook is the most interesting place on the internet right now
- Dự án Clawdbot, hiện đã đổi tên thành OpenClaw, là một trợ lý ảo mã nguồn mở do Peter Steinberger phát triển (114,000 stars trên GitHub).
- OpenClaw sử dụng hệ thống kỹ năng, cho phép người dùng chia sẻ hàng nghìn kỹ năng trên clawhub.ai.
- Kỹ năng là các tệp zip chứa hướng dẫn markdown và các script tùy chọn, có thể khắc phục được lỗi bảo mật (có thể đánh cắp crypto).
- Moltbook là mạng xã hội dành cho các trợ lý ảo, nơi chúng có thể tương tác với nhau.
- Để cài đặt Moltbook, người dùng gửi tin nhắn cho trợ lý với liên kết tới URL cài đặt.
- Hệ thống trong Moltbook là tương tác định kỳ thông qua OpenClaw’s Heartbeat system.
- Giao thức “fetch and follow instructions every four hours” cần sự tin tưởng vào chủ sở hữu trang moltbook.com để tránh các rủi ro.
- Nội dung trên Moltbook có nhiều thông tin hữu ích và thú vị, ví dụ như điều khiển điện thoại Android từ xa.
- Người dùng có thể sử dụng Tailscale để bảo mật nhưng vẫn cần lưu ý tới rủi ro về quyền truy cập từ xa.
- Một số câu chuyện hài hước trên Moltbook về bảo mật và các cuộc thử nghiệm sáng tạo của bot cũng thu hút sự chú ý.
We gotta talk about AI as a programming tool for the arts
- Chris Ashworth là CEO của QLab, phần mềm tự động hóa ánh sáng và âm thanh cho các buổi diễn kịch trực tiếp.
- Ashworth thành lập nhà hát Voxel ở Baltimore như một không gian biểu diễn, trung tâm giảng dạy và phòng thí nghiệm nghiên cứu (QLab).
- Ashworth sử dụng Claude Code để phát triển ứng dụng thiết kế ánh sáng trong vài ngày cho một dự án nhỏ đặc biệt.
- Ông theo dõi AI với sự nghi ngờ nhưng công nhận ứng dụng giá trị cho cộng đồng nghệ thuật.
- AI không thể cải thiện khả năng lập trình cơ bản của con người nhưng có thể giúp lập trình viên giỏi làm việc nhanh hơn.
- Có những lập trình viên “gửi mã chưa được kiểm tra và không hiểu”, điều này làm Ashworth lo lắng.
- Ashworth viết ứng dụng mất rất ít thời gian cho một nhóm nhỏ người dùng, điều không xứng đáng nếu không có AI.
- Ông thừa nhận rằng sự phát triển của AI là bước ngoặt trong sự nghiệp lập trình, mặc dù trước đây ông không tin vào điều này.
- Sử dụng AI giống như có công cụ điện: giúp người có kỹ năng làm việc nhanh hơn, nhưng cần phải thận trọng với những người không có kinh nghiệm.
The Developing Dev
Honest Big Tech Layoff Story After 25 Years
- Người phỏng vấn nói chuyện với một người làm trong ngành công nghệ lớn, đã bị sa thải sau 25 năm làm việc.
- Người này đã trải qua nhiều đợt sa thải tại các công ty công nghệ lớn và có dự đoán về tình hình sa thải trong tương lai.
- Ông kể về những năm tháng đầu tiên làm trong lĩnh vực tư vấn kỹ thuật trước khi vào công nghệ lớn.
- Trong một đợt sa thải, ông biết trước tình hình và đã tự nguyện rời khỏi công ty để cứu vài đồng nghiệp khác.
- Ông cho rằng áp lực để chứng minh giá trị của AI đang khiến nhiều công ty công nghệ giảm nhân sự.
- Cảm xúc của ông khi nhận thông tin bị sa thải bao gồm sự lo âu, hồi hộp, và sự hoang mang về sự thay đổi lớn trong cuộc đời.
- Quá trình sa thải diễn ra có tính cấu trúc và công ty của ông cung cấp phúc lợi tốt cho người bị sa thải.
Open Source Projects - Latest Discoveries
A complete repository of extracted AI system prompts and instructions
Turn any document collection into a reasoning agent without vectors
A minimalist self-hosted client to browse Reddit without distractions
Build your own private map of every place you have ever been
Logging Strategies for Real-Time Applications: Session Tracking at Scale
Amazon Bedrock Guardrails - Step-by-step implementation with Serverless
DAY3 -Monitoring & Scaling
Serving SSE-KMS Encrypted Content from S3 Using CloudFront
VM CLI
VoxTube – Convert YouTube videos to audio with local TTS
Running the Copilot CLI in a WebGL-powered retro CRT terminal implemented by the Copilot CLI 🤯
Solved: How to force alt images tag with product title
Solved: Spending €1.1M/month on Google Ads… and support can’t resolve even basic issues
Streamlining Authentication Flows: API Development Under Tight Deadlines for Security Researchers
Minha Jornada na Área de Dados: Um Guia Para Quem Está Começando
💼 Freelance Rate Negotiation Coach - AI-Powered Salary Intelligence
Hacker News: Best
🔥 Antirender: remove the glossy shine on architectural renderings
🔥 Microsoft 365 now tracks you in real time?
🔥 Wisconsin communities signed secrecy deals for billion-dollar data centers
🔥 Tesla’s autonomous vehicles are crashing at a rate much higher tha human drivers
🔥 GOG: Linux “the next major frontier” for gaming as it works on a native client
💬 Netflix Animation Studios Joins the Blender Development Fund as Corporate Patron
🔥 How AI assistance impacts the formation of coding skills
🔥 OpenClaw – Moltbot Renamed Again
🔥 Moltbook
🔥 Two days of oatmeal reduce cholesterol level